Nick A. Selvaggio is a judge on the Champaign County Court of Common Pleas General Division in Urbana, Ohio. He was elected to the court in November 2012 to a full six-year term, which commenced on January 1, 2013 and expires on December 31, 2018.[1][2]
Education
Selvaggio received his B.A. in public administration from Miami University in 1988 and his J.D. from Cleveland-Marshall College of Law in 1991.[3]
Career
- 2013-2018: Judge, Champaign County Court of Common Pleas
- 1996-2012: Elected Prosecuting Attorney, Champaign County
- 1995: Attorney, Ulmer & Berne, LPA
- 1991-1996: Assistant Prosecuting Attorney, Champaign County
- 1991: Admitted to the Ohio Bar[3][4]
2012 election
Selvaggio was elected to the court after running unopposed in the general election.[2]
